    Bently Nevada 330101-00-36-15-02-05 3300 XL 8 mm Proximity Probe

    The Bently Nevada 330101-00-36-15-02-05, also cataloged as the 330101 3300 XL 8 mm Proximity Probe, operates as a dedicated eddy-current displacement sensor for continuous shaft vibration and position measurement within Bently Nevada TSI machinery protection systems.

    Eddy-Current Probe Scaling and Gap Voltage Validation

    Probe scale factor is factory-calibrated at 7.87 mV/μm (200 mV/mil) over the linear range. Gap voltage validation targets -10 VDC when installed against a standard steel target. System integration requires verification of probe standoff distance to ensure operation within the linear region. Cross-talk suppression between adjacent probes is achieved by maintaining minimum edge spacing per Bently Nevada installation guidelines.

    Field Installation Guidelines

    Mount the probe using proper thread engagement of at least five full turns into the machined housing. Maintain concentric alignment to the monitored shaft surface. Route the coaxial cable away from high-voltage conductors and secure shielding continuity to the DIN-rail or panel ground point. Verify connector mating by audible ClickLoc engagement before energizing the system.
